Abstract

Universities play a crucial role in the systems of innovation by transferring the results of R&D activities to society and industry. This contribution is even more important in the Ibero-American countries given that the other critical ‘player’ (i.e., the industry) exercises a less active role in the development of innovation compared to the OECD countries. The aim of this paper is to analyze the knowledge transfer activities of the Ibero-American Higher Education Systems over the period 2000-2010. Using that database by Barro (2015), this study provides an accurate diagnosis of the Ibero-American universities’ performance in knowledge transfer, suggesting a number of practical implications for university decision-makers
